Key Buying Factors for a Hybrid Robotic Pool Cleaner

Power Mode Flexibility

Some buyers want cordless freedom for everyday cleaning, while others prefer corded operation for longer sessions or larger pools. A good hybrid design should make switching modes straightforward, not complicated.

Pool Type and Size

Check whether the cleaner is rated for inground, above-ground, or both. Pool length, depth, and shape affect how well the robot covers the floor, walls, and waterline.

Cleaning Coverage

Look for floor-only models if you mainly want routine debris pickup, or choose a cleaner with wall climbing and waterline scrubbing if algae and buildup are recurring issues.

Filtration and Debris Handling

Fine filters are useful for sand, dust, and seasonal pollen, while larger baskets are better for leaves and mixed debris. Easy-access filters also reduce maintenance time.

Battery, Charging, and Controls

For cordless use, battery life and recharge speed are critical. App-based controls, smart navigation, and multiple cleaning modes can improve convenience, but they should not replace basic cleaning reliability.
